Integration tests for the Tollgate payments service occasionally fail due to timing races in the sandbox settlement queue; this is a known issue, not a regression. New team members should retry the suite once before filing a defect, and check that the mock acquirer at Brindleworks is seeded with the standard fixture set. Tests that hit the internal reconciliation endpoint require authenticated calls. For local runs, configure your client with the key shown below.

API key for yagag-fawif: zpat4_Gful

## Deployment

Hollowmere Wiki ships with role-based access enabled. Do not deploy with the open-access flag set; support has no way to recover pages edited anonymously. Roles resolve in order: admin, editor, reader. Custom roles go in the roles file, not the main config. Restart required after any role change — no hot reload. Escalations about missing permissions almost always trace back to a stale role cache, so clear it first. Deploy with these settings.

service settings:
[casion]
port = 3306
region = north-4
host = casion.nelvrocloud.local
team = praax
timeout_ms = 2000
retries = 8

**Quarterly Planning Note — Heads of Department**

Big one this quarter: we're pushing ahead with the Saltmere expansion. The new Corvane office should be staffed by early spring, and we'll be shifting two product squads to support the launch of Windrow there. Expect some budget juggling — please get your resourcing asks in before month-end rather than after. The confidential plan framing all of this is set out below.

board note of tagug-hahag: Praionax Logistics is in early talks to buy Julaxek Group for about $36.3 million. The Julmir launch date is March 1, and nothing goes to the press before then.

## Escalation — EchoDocent Audio Guide

If a security finding affects tour playback or visitor location data in EchoDocent, treat it as Severity 2 or higher. Page the on-call engineer first; they own triage for the Hallveran Museum deployment. If no acknowledgement within 20 minutes, escalate to the platform lead. Document all steps in the incident log, including timestamps and affected exhibit zones. Do not disclose findings outside the review channel. For escalations that involve suspected data exposure, notify the security desk in writing.

escalation mailbox, kaweg-kahif: druwyn.sordor@nelvroworks.corp